How do you cut out a butterfly template cleanly?
Print the shape, then cut slowly along the outline with sharp scissors, turning the paper rather than your hand for smooth curves. For detailed wings, use a craft knife on a cutting mat. Folding the shape in half before cutting keeps both wings symmetrical and even.
What craft ideas work well with butterfly shapes?
Use butterfly shapes for hanging mobiles, garlands, greeting cards, and window displays. Children can color, paint, or add glitter and tissue paper. Layering different sizes adds depth, and folding the wings upward creates a three-dimensional look. They also work as labels, gift tags, or party decorations.
